Course Overview

The Spanish and English BA Honours at the University of Westminster is your gateway to understanding the intricate connections between language, culture, and society. This undergraduate degree is designed for students eager to explore the nuances of both Spanish and English, delving into their linguistic structures, historical development, and global influence. You will gain a high level of linguistic competence in Spanish and enhance your English language skills, while developing a sophisticated understanding of cultural studies and applied language. This interdisciplinary approach prepares you to critically analyse diverse texts and contexts.

You will study this programme full-time on campus over four years, engaging with teaching methods that include lectures, tutorials, and workshops, alongside significant independent learning. Your curriculum will cover key areas such as language acquisition, discourse analysis, and cultural expressions, with opportunities to explore subjects like multilingualism and language in the public sphere. A distinctive feature is the option to undertake a professional placement year or a study abroad period between your second and third years, enriching your practical experience. You will graduate with a strong foundation for careers in translation, international relations, education, and beyond.

Program Overview

This BA Honours program offers a comprehensive exploration of both Spanish and English languages and cultures. Across three levels of study, students will delve into diverse linguistic and cultural topics, from language acquisition and discourse analysis to literary studies and the social impact of language. The curriculum also incorporates practical applications such as translation and work placements, culminating in a final year project that allows for in-depth, independent research.

1 Level 4

Introducing English Language
Introduction to the Study of Language and Culture
Introduction to Translation (available to intermediate students)
Language and Text
Objects and Meaning: The Social Life of Material Culture
The Spanish World and the Word
World Varieties of English

2 Level 5

Child Language Acquisition
Discourse Across Time
Expressions of Spanish Culture
Language and Literary Style
Language in the Public Space
Multilingual e-Collaboration: Transposing Current Affairs
Understanding Culture: Hispanic Studies in Focus

3 Level 6

Applied Language Studies
Final Year Project
Identities on the Move: Hispanic Studies in Focus
Language and Power
Language Contact and Change
Language Form
Multilingualism in Society: Theory and Practice
Sex Strike: Gender and Protest
Studies in Literary Language
Themes in Contemporary Hispanic Studies
Work Placement for Humanities
